Samsung CL5 vs Sony H55 Physical Comparison
For anyone who is looking to carry your camera frequently, you have to factor its weight and proportions. The Samsung CL5 offers outside measurements of 93mm x 60mm x 19mm (3.7" x 2.4" x 0.7") and a weight of 141 grams (0.31 lbs) and the Sony H55 has measurements of 103mm x 58mm x 29mm (4.1" x 2.3" x 1.1") having a weight of 200 grams (0.44 lbs).

Samsung CL5 vs Sony H55 Sensor Comparison
Quite often, it is very tough to visualize the contrast in sensor sizing purely by going through a spec sheet. The graphic here might give you a better sense of the sensor measurements in the CL5 and H55.
As you can see, the two cameras provide different megapixel count and different sensor sizing. The CL5 due to its smaller sensor is going to make shooting shallow DOF more difficult and the Sony H55 will provide greater detail due to its extra 5MP. Greater resolution will also allow you to crop pics more aggressively. The older CL5 will be disadvantaged in sensor innovation.

Samsung CL5 vs Sony H55 Specifications
| Samsung CL5 | Sony Cyber-shot DSC-H55 | |
|---|---|---|
| General Information | ||
| Brand | Samsung | Sony |
| Model type | Samsung CL5 | Sony Cyber-shot DSC-H55 |
| Also Known as | PL10 | - |
| Category | Ultracompact | Small Sensor Compact |
| Revealed | 2009-02-23 | 2010-06-16 |
| Body design | Ultracompact | Compact |
| Sensor Information | ||
| Powered by | - | Bionz |
| Sensor type | CCD | CCD |
| Sensor size | 1/2.5" | 1/2.3" |
| Sensor dimensions | 5.744 x 4.308mm | 6.17 x 4.55mm |
| Sensor area | 24.7mm² | 28.1mm² |
| Sensor resolution | 9 megapixel | 14 megapixel |
| Anti alias filter | ||
| Aspect ratio | 16:9, 4:3 and 3:2 | 4:3 and 16:9 |
| Highest Possible resolution | 3456 x 2592 | 4320 x 3240 |
| Maximum native ISO | 3200 | 3200 |
| Lowest native ISO | 80 | 80 |

| Total focus points | - | 9 |
| Lens | ||
| Lens mount type | fixed lens | fixed lens |
| Lens zoom range | 38-114mm (3.0x) | 25-250mm (10.0x) |
| Largest aperture | f/3.5-4.5 | f/3.5-5.5 |
| Macro focusing range | 5cm | 5cm |
| Crop factor | 6.3 | 5.8 |
| Screen | ||
| Screen type | Fixed Type | Fixed Type |
| Screen diagonal | 2.7 inch | 3 inch |
| Screen resolution | 230 thousand dot | 230 thousand dot |

| Viewfinder | None | None |
| Features | ||
| Minimum shutter speed | 16 seconds | 30 seconds |
| Fastest shutter speed | 1/2000 seconds | 1/1600 seconds |
| Continuous shutter speed | - | 10.0fps |

| Flash distance | 4.00 m | 3.80 m |
| Flash options | Auto, Auto & Red-eye reduction, Fill-in flash, Slow sync, Flash off, Red eye fix | Auto, On, Slow Syncro, Off |

| Video features | ||
| Video resolutions | 640 x 480 (30, 15 fps), 320 x 240 (60, 30, 15 fps) | 1280 x 720 (30 fps), 640 x 480 (30 fps) |
| Maximum video resolution | 640x480 | 1280x720 |
| Video data format | Motion JPEG | MPEG-4 |

| Weight | 141g (0.31 pounds) | 200g (0.44 pounds) |
| Physical dimensions | 93 x 60 x 19mm (3.7" x 2.4" x 0.7") | 103 x 58 x 29mm (4.1" x 2.3" x 1.1") |

| Battery ID | - | NP-BG1 |
| Self timer | Yes (10 sec, 2 sec, Double, Motion Timer) | Yes (2 or 10 sec, portrait1/ portrait2) |
| Time lapse shooting | ||
| Type of storage | SC/SDHC/MMC/MMCplus, internal | Memory Stick Duo / Pro Duo/ PRO HG-Duo, SD/SDHC, Internal |
| Storage slots | 1 | 1 |
| Launch pricing | $391 | $235 |
